Previously published positions of Dione B are combined with new observations reported in this paper to determine its motion. The data are fit to the analytic solution of Erdi (1978) to derive the parameters of the libratory motion. The satellite oscillates about the leading equilateral libration point (L4) of Dione with a period of 785.0 + or - 0.5 days. The maximum separation in orbital longitude from Dione of 76.7 deg was reached on UT 1980 April 20.3 + or - 1 day; the minimum separation is 46.7 deg.
